Southampton, 6 May, 2018

After Popham I travelled home along the 'southern' route. Half an hour driving through some lovely Hampshire countryside saw me arriving at Southampton, where I parked in the station's multi story.

It was late afternoon on a bank holiday Sunday, so it is no surprise that the airport wsn't very busy. However, I amid several Flybe aircraft, it was good to see this ATR of Blue Islands arriving from Guernsey, albeit in Flybe livery:
And biz jet traffic, such as German Learjet D-CGGG was very welcome.

It was my first stop at Eastleigh for several years, and when I left after a 30 minute stay, I did so pleased to have returned to the airport. Here is my log:

D-CGGG Learjet 31A Jetcall Gmbh
G-ECOK De Havilland Canada DHC-8-402 Flybe
G-ECOR De Havilland Canada DHC-8-402 Flybe
G-FBEG Embraer 195 Flybe
G-ISLK Aerospatiale/Alenia ATR-72-212A Blue Islands
G-PRPF De Havilland Canada DHC-8-402 Flybe
G-PRPH De Havilland Canada DHC-8-402NG Flybe
